In Quebec, as soon as fall arrives, the leaves begin to fall, temperatures drop, and biological activity slows down, leading to a rapid accumulation of organic matter at the bottom of your pond. Bacterius® EQUINOX helps digest these new organic inputs before they turn into excessive sludge and nutrient reserves, supporting biological balance even when water temperatures drop and most bacteria slow down. Its temperature-resistant formulation allows the pond ecosystem to remain biologically active longer into the cold season and better prepared for winter. What Happens to My Pond in Spring? In spring, melting snow and surface runoff often bring excess nutrients into the pond. At the same time, unpleasant odours caused by H₂S (hydrogen sulfide), accumulated over winter in low-oxygen conditions, may appear. At this time of year, water temperatures are still too cool for most naturally occurring bacteria to be fully active. Due to its cold-water optimization and temperature-resistant strains, Bacterius® EQUINOX remains effective in these conditions, helping reduce excess nutrients, accelerate the breakdown of accumulated organic matter, and eliminate odours during early-season recovery. What Happens to My Pond in Summer? In summer, warmer temperatures increase biological activity, but they also speed up the buildup of organic matter such as sludge and muck from fish waste, dead algae, and plant debris. This carbon-rich material can reduce water quality and consume oxygen if left untreated. Bacterius® Equinox remains highly effective in warm water, where it excels at breaking down carbon-rich organic matter and reducing sludge buildup. This helps maintain clearer water, better oxygen balance, and a healthier pond throughout the summer. In bodies of water, the accumulation of dead plants and animal waste forms an organic layer that reduces the available oxygen through decomposition and discharges pollutants, such as hydrogen sulfide (H2S), into the water. In some cases, the loss of oxygen can be so pervasive as to cause massive deaths in fish populations. The stress caused by low water quality can also reduce the fish's growth and make them more sensitive to disease. The micro-organisms contained in Bacterius® 1B feed on the waste produced by the plants and animals in the water body. The by-products caused by this natural transformation are carbon dioxyde, water and a protein-rich biomass of bacteria. Fish and invertebrates, such as zooplankton, snails, crayfish and other members of their respective families, all feed on this bacterial biomass. The waste produced by Bacterius® 1B becomes a natural source of food for fish and other aquatic fauna. Conditions needed: +10°C / 50°F, pH 5 – 9.   Application of Dry Bacteria Bacterius® pond bacteria products come in soluble pouches that are thrown into your pond. They work best when they are tossed near your aeration system, floating fountain or in-flowing water source or cascade. The movement of the water helps “steep” the bacterial pouch, much in the way a tea-bag is helped to release its content by adding gentle agitation. If there is little to no surface movement or aeration system, the pouches should be cut open and mixed in a bucket with pond water and then splashed uniformly across the pond surface in much the same way liquid bacteria is administered. If you do not have an aeration system or any other area of consistently flowing water, it is best to apply your bacteria in windy conditions. The wind will helps disperse your bacteria and give your pond some more oxygen for them to breathe. Sometimes, the easiest solution can be to simply throw the pouches on the water's surface and let nature do the rest. What's most important is not the way in which you administer the dosage, but the regularity at which it is applied! If your pond is already infested with algae and has poor water quality, an initial “shock treatment” (double dose) of a high dose of Bacterius® 5B bacteria should be done, followed by a treatment the following week and then a treatment every two or three weeks depending on the results obtained. A pond which is beginning to show the initial problems inherent with murky water and algae growth, but has not yet progressed to an alarming state of eutrophication requires a milder initial treatment, followed by a maintenance dose. For ponds and water gardens that are relatively healthy a low maintenance dose is added on a two or three-week program depending on environmental factors and achieved results, to prevent any nasty surprises. Either way, every pond is different and their treatments must be adapted to the results observed after their first applications as well as to the urgency in fixing the problem. When entering the tube, the compressed air creates an internal pressure. Precise perforations on both sides, going the entire length of the hose, allow this compressed air to be released in microscopic bubbles. Their size helps prevent the hose from fouling, a common problem seen in porous diffusers. Once released, the rising air forms a uniform bubble curtain that optimizes the transfer of oxygen. It also promotes water circulation throughout the water column, as it creates a rising current.  Using Bubble Tubing® reduces pressure drops and does not require any underwater electricity. Bubble Tubing® offers a superior global aeration performance compared to other aeration devices. Bubble Tubing® reduces power consumption, installation and maintenance costs substantially. When used in de-icing, the bubbles exiting the Bubble Tubing® drag the denser, heavier and warmer water from the depths to the surface. This movement of warmer water inhibits the formation of ice. Once in line with the wanted position, release one end of the long rope and pull on the other end to retrieve your rope.    Do not underestimate positionning of the Bubble Tubing®, air is lazy, it will find the quickest way to go up. Place the Bubble Tubing® at the same depth keeping it as level as possible (maximum 1 foot drop). The tubing can be placed in a circle, curve, or straight line to follow a continuous bathymetric line (level curve at the bottom of the pond). Note that even if the Bubble Tubing® does not bubble evenly, you will still ensure a “vertical” water circulation in your pond. We recommend the use of a "depth finder" tool if you do not know the level curve at the bottom of the pond. If you install your unit into a body of water that is extremely stratified, use caution as you start it up. Suggested startup time for the unit for a stratified lake might be initially running for 1 hour per day during daylight hours for the first week and gradually increase operation by increment of 1 hour until running continuously. Sunny days are preferable to cloudy days because photosynthesis provides oxygen while the water circulates and mixes.
